Where it came from
Koa'ki Ring was released in the 2010 Yu-Gi-Oh! TCG expansion Starstrike Blast. It serves as support for the Koa'ki Meiru archetype, a series of Earth-attribute monsters characterized by their reliance on Iron Cores and their maintenance costs. The card was designed to provide the archetype with a defensive tool, allowing players to negate the effects of opponent's effect monsters that would destroy cards on the field by destroying the active Koa'ki Meiru instead.
The visual design of the card emphasizes the technological and elemental theme inherent to the Koa'ki Meiru lore, depicting the signature ring-shaped energy apparatus used by the faction. Within the competitive landscape of the time, the card was received as a niche utility piece intended to bolster the survivability of the archetype, though it remained a common-rarity card due to its specialized application within a specific deck-building strategy.
